Description

How can I describe this place? It’s an in-between place. It’s like a grand hallway that leads you nowhere, it’s like a banquet dinner of left-overs, a sports team made up of the people never picked, a mother without her child, it’s a body without it heard. It’s almost there but not quite. It’s filled to the brim with personal items yet it’s empty because the people who own them aren’t here to love them. Since Sandy Shortt’s childhood classmate disappeared twenty years ago, Sandy have been obsessed with missing things. Finding becomes her goal – whether it’s the sock that vanished in the washing, the car keys she misplaced or the graver issue of finding the people who vanish from their lives. Sandy dedicates her live to finding these missing people, offering devastated families a flicker of hope. Jack Ruttle is one of those desperate people. It’s been a year since his brother Donal vanished into thin air. Thinking Sandy Shortt could well be the answer to his prayers, he embarks on a quest to find her. But when Sandy goes missing too, she stumbles upon the place – and people- she’s been looking for all her life. A world away from her loved ones and the home she ran from for so long, Sandy soon resorts to her old habit again – searching. Though this time, she is desperately trying to find her way home …
